RAVF328RJT1K00 Description
The RAVF328RJT1K00 from Stackpole Electronics, Inc. is an 8-resistor bussed network array designed for high-density surface-mount applications. Housed in a compact 1206 (3216 Metric) convex package with long-side terminals, it offers a 1kΩ resistance per element with a ±5% tolerance and a ±200ppm/°C temperature coefficient. The device operates at 62.5mW power per element and features a low-profile 0.026" (0.65mm) seated height, making it ideal for space-constrained PCB designs. Compliant with ROHS3 and REACH standards, it is packaged in Tape & Reel (TR) for automated assembly efficiency.
RAVF328RJT1K00 Features
- 8-resistor bussed array simplifies circuit design by reducing component count.
- 1206 convex package with long-side terminals enhances mechanical stability and solder joint reliability.
- ±200ppm/°C TCR ensures stable performance across temperature variations.
- 62.5mW power rating per resistor balances power handling and compactness.
- Moisture Sensitivity Level (MSL) 1 (Unlimited) allows extended storage without baking requirements.
- ROHS3 and REACH compliant, meeting stringent environmental regulations.
